Patria Bank secures €25 million for SMEs and climate projects

Green Forum
Patria Bank announced that it secured a €25 million financing agreement with the European Investment Bank (EIB), one of the world's largest multilateral financing institutions and a major provider of climate finance. 

This funding represents the first installment of a €50 million total financing approved by the EIB for Patria Bank under the Multiple Beneficiary Intermediated Loan (MBIL) program.

The EIB financing will be directed towards supporting investments by eligible SMEs and MidCap clients in Romania, with a portion allocated to climate projects.

This financing will enable Patria Bank to continue its growth and development, ultimately enhancing access to finance for entrepreneurs across Romania.
